Location & geography

Stacyville is situated in the picturesque region of Penobscot County, bordered by several other small towns and natural beauty. It is approximately 12 miles northeast of Houlton and 19 miles southwest of Patten, providing access to neighboring areas while maintaining its peaceful ambiance. The town covers a land area of 78.40 square miles, with a water area of 1.71 square miles, showcasing a mix of forests and waterways that define the terrain.

Transportation

Access to Stacyville is primarily facilitated by local roads and State Route 11, which connects it to larger highways in the region. The nearest named airport is the Houlton International Airport, located about 13 miles to the southwest, providing air travel options for residents and visitors. Public transit options are limited, so personal vehicles are the most common means of transportation.
